There's also been at least one clinical trial study exploring how taking probiotics, and in this case, it was actually probiotics plus magnesium. It was magnesium orotate, which is just one form of magnesium, as well as, I would say, a low-ish dose of coenzyme Q10. Combining those three things in this paper entitled "Probiotics And Magnesium Orotate", it should have said "probiotics and magnesium orotate and coenzyme Q10", but the title is, "Probiotics And Magnesium Orotate" For The Treatment Of Major Depressive Disorder, A Randomized Double-Blind Controlled Trial. Now, I want to emphasize that the results of this paper show that in the short term, there's an improvement in symptoms of major depression.
